If it were only that simple; while you can count on the CPU's, my experience is that each OS has it's strengths & weaknesses, quirks & holes, albeit some more than others. I must say I have wondered about people wanting to put OS 7.5.x on their boxes instead of 7.6.1.


7.6.1 is rock solid in comparison to any of the 7.5's, but hey, everybody's gotta have a hobby...
